Pokemon Go: Trading, PvP Still ‘on the Roadmap’
Trading and PvP battles are still in the cards for Pokemon Go.
Speaking to IGN in the wake of today’s Pokemon Go generation 3 and dynamic weather announcement, Niantic global product marketing lead Archit Bhargava explained that the team is always considering new features and how to prioritize them.
“Trading was mentioned in the initial launch trailer of the game, so that is definitely something that we want to get to at some point,” Bhargava told IGN. “I think the priority has always been, you know, what is the feature that we can launch now that we feel will get the community excited and energized. So we do continue to talk about some of the features that you mentioned, and they are on the roadmap. We just haven’t fully investigated those and talked about how would we want to bring those into Pokemon Go. So that is definitely something that we’re focused on.”

Pokemon Go Adds 50 Gen 3 Pokemon, Weather System
More new Pokemon from the Hoenn region are coming to Pokemon Go.
Niantic announced today that more than 50 Pokemon that originally appeared in Pokemon Ruby and Sapphire are headed to Go, including Treecko, Torchic, Mudkip, Wailord, Swablu, Snorunt, Cacnea, Salamence, Feebas, and many more. Additional Pokemon from Hoenn will be added “in the coming weeks.”
Beyond the new Pokemon, Niantic also announced a new update for Pokemon Go that will add a dynamic weather system. Weather conditions will now impact the game in a variety of ways, such as making Pokemon more likely to appear in weather conditions that suit them (for example, more water-type Pokemon will spawn in-game when it’s raining in the real world). Weather conditions will also impact Pokemon CP, making certain types stronger or weaker depending on the weather.

Jurassic World: Fallen Kingdom Plot Details Revealed
Jurassic World: Fallen Kingdom is set to receive its first trailer this week, and we've learned a few plot details ahead of that first full look at the sequel.
If you want to know absolutely nothing about Jurassic World: Fallen Kingdom before release, this is your last chance to turn back from whence you came.
As per EW, Fallen Kingdom will seem to focus more on saving dinosaurs than on running away from them - at least at first.
Set several years after Jurassic World, a dormant volcano has become active on Isla Nublar, and threatens to wipe out the remaining dino population. Returning lead Claire Dearing is determined not to let that happen.
3 New Shadowverse: Chronogenesis Cards Revealed
Cygames recently announced the next Shadowverse card set – Chronogenesis. It will have 138 new cards, which is significantly more than normal, because in addition to each existing class getting 12 cards each, the new class that's being introduced, Portalcraft, will be getting a whopping 42 cards, in order to help kickstart its collection. A new class? Yep, and that’s just one of the massive changes coming with Chronogenesis.
Chronogenesis' release on December 28 will also see formats introduced to Shadowverse: Rotation, in which the last five sets plus the small number of Basic cards for each class will be allowed, and Unlimited, in which any cards can be played.

Guardians Vol. 2’s Kurt Russell to Play Netflix’s Santa Claus
Kurt Russell will portray Santa Claus in a holiday movie for Netflix.
According to The Hollywood Reporter, the yet untitled film will star Russell as Saint Nick himself, with the story following two children trying to prove Santa is real by catching him on camera. However, when the kids accidentally cause Santa's sleigh to crash in Chicago, they must find a way to help him get Christmas back on track.
Orc Pit Fighting Comes to Shadow of War
Competitive orc fighting has finally come to Middle-earth: Shadow of War. You can take your orcs, train them up, and enter them into fights against other players online.
The free update to Middle-earth: Shadow of War is available now. Letting your orcs square off against the orcs of other online players could net you "powerful rewards and upgrades" you can use in-game to strengthen your orc army.
Earning those rewards is dependent on whether or not your orcs are able to win, like at the end of Rocky IV, or lose, like at the end of Rocky I.
The update is free to anyone who owns Shadow of War, and is one of 5 free Shadow of War updates rolling out. The next and final of the announced free updates adds a new difficulty level "even more challenging then Nemesis," is set to release next week.
Why Is Wolverine Hosting a Podcast?
Wolverine is always telling us how he's the best there is at what he does, but we never guessed that what he does is host podcasts. But that's the takeaway today, as Marvel announced (via Mashable) that Wolverine will be the star of the company's first scripted podcast.
Dubbed Wolverine: The Long Night, this 10-episode series features an original storyline written by Benjamin Percy (Green Arrow) and starring Richard Armitage (The Hobbit) as the voice of the titular X-Man. The series will focus on a group of investigators (voiced by Celia Keenan-Bolger, Ato Essandoh and Andrew Keenan-Bolger) trying to solve a series of murders in rural Alaska. Naturally, Wolverine becomes their prime suspect.
